Selena Gomez’s Rare Impact Benefit Raises Over $600,000, Marking Fund’s Five-Year Milestone

The event advanced her $100 million youth mental‑health campaign, which has raised more than $20 million to support 30 nonprofits worldwide.

  • Held Oct. 29 at Nya Studios West in Los Angeles, the third annual fundraiser featured host Jimmy Kimmel and performances by Laufey and The Marías.
  • On‑site pledges topped $600,000, contributing to nearly $2 million raised for the fund this year, according to event tallies.
  • Benny Blanco joined Gomez, making multiple winning bids including $16,000 for Adam Sandler show tickets and $21,000 for a Ranch Malibu retreat, with a top $76,000 pledge for a private cooking class with the couple.
  • Kimmel joked about his show’s recent suspension and criticized the administration’s stance on public funding, while praising the fund’s impact on youth mental health.
  • Gomez urged taking breaks from social media to protect well‑being and later posted an emotional recap noting the fund now backs 30 grantees that have reached roughly 2 million young people.
